The air inside your Somis home can be significantly more polluted than the air outside. Modern homes are built to be airtight for energy efficiency, but this also means that contaminants like dust, pollen, pet dander, mold spores, bacteria, and chemical vapors get trapped indoors with no way to escape. These airborne pollutants can trigger allergies, worsen asthma, and contribute to a variety of respiratory issues. While portable air purifiers offer a solution for a single room, a whole-home air filtration system provides a comprehensive, integrated solution for clean, healthy air in every corner of your house.

Understanding Your Air Filtration Options
Choosing the right air filtration system depends on your specific needs, your home’s existing HVAC setup, and any particular health concerns you may have, such as allergies or asthma. High-Efficiency Media Air CleanersThese are a significant upgrade from the standard one-inch disposable filters that come with most furnaces and air handlers. Media air cleaners use a thick, pleated filter, typically four to five inches deep, that can capture a much higher percentage of airborne particles. They are rated using the MERV (Minimum Efficiency Reporting Value) scale. A higher MERV rating indicates finer filtration. These filters can trap dust, pollen, mold spores, and pet dander, and they only need to be replaced once or twice a year, offering a powerful and low-maintenance solution.
Electronic Air Cleaners (EACs)Also known as electrostatic precipitators, electronic air cleaners use a safe electrical charge to attract and trap airborne contaminants. As air passes through the EAC, particles are positively charged and then collected on negatively charged plates. This technology is highly effective at capturing microscopic particles that other filters might miss. A key benefit is that the collector plates are washable and reusable, eliminating the ongoing cost of replacement filters.
UV-C Germicidal LightsWhile media and electronic filters excel at trapping particulate matter, UV-C germicidal lights focus on neutralizing biological contaminants. Installed within your ductwork, these lamps emit powerful ultraviolet light that scrambles the DNA of microorganisms like bacteria, viruses, and mold spores, rendering them harmless. A UV light purifier is an excellent addition to a standard filtration system, providing an extra layer of defense against illness-causing germs circulating through your home’s air.
HEPA Filtration SystemsHEPA, which stands for High-Efficiency Particulate Air, is the gold standard in air purification. A true HEPA filter is certified to capture 99.97% of airborne particles as small as 0.3 microns. While highly effective, integrating a whole-home HEPA system requires professional expertise. The dense filter media can restrict airflow, sometimes necessitating modifications to your existing Duct Work to ensure your HVAC system continues to operate efficiently and safely.

A Holistic Approach to a Healthier Home
Achieving pristine indoor air quality often involves more than just filtration. We look at your home as a complete system and can recommend complementary services to enhance the effectiveness of your new air purifier.
- Air Duct Cleaning: If your ducts are filled with years of accumulated dust and debris, a new filter will be fighting an uphill battle. Cleaning your ducts first ensures that purified air is delivered through a clean pathway.
- Air Sealing: Gaps and cracks in your home’s envelope allow unfiltered outside air and pollutants from your attic or crawlspace to enter. Professional air sealing closes these entry points, giving you greater control over your indoor environment.
- Proper Home Ventilation: Services like Exhaust Fan Cleaning and Attic Fan Installation are crucial for removing stale, humid air and ensuring a healthy exchange of fresh air.
- Insulation: Adequate insulation helps manage humidity levels, which can inhibit the growth of mold and mildew, further contributing to a healthier indoor environment.
